The all new orthopaedic centre, will provide outpatient areas, inpatient, and short stay wards as well as a 3-theatre surgical complex. It will provide patient care for those with musculoskeletal conditions and surgery for patients with orthopaedic conditions. This life changing surgery will be performed by an exceptional multidisciplinary team to enhance the lives of patients in Fife and beyond.
Team NTC comprises consultants, surgeons, anaesthetists and nurses, as well as a host of support staff, carrying out critical administrative roles to ensure the smooth running of the centre. These are the staff that will welcome the first patients on Day 1, when the doors open on the new facility in early Spring 2023.

These patients will be seen in a superior theatre setting which boasts the first dedicated integrated theatres in Scotland. ‘Integrated’ refers to the way digital images are visible all around the theatres so that surgical teams can position images from cameras, monitors, or arthroscopic equipment on the most suitable screens for best results.
